logo

Output 213f4d0e55b594599480cfa04606993b41597fbb31e5026dacf7d9736ea91f49:5

value
105040000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2318c2fdc1c837c5d56e46eb086a29b3143efde OP_EQUAL
address
3KPpNPPXafMjumqnuQ6BtiWegvzZma6Uax
transaction
213f4d0e55b594599480cfa04606993b41597fbb31e5026dacf7d9736ea91f49